What is a remote RMF?

A Remote RMF (Risk Management Framework) job involves managing cybersecurity risk and compliance for an organization while working remotely. Professionals in this role ensure that IT systems align with federal security standards, such as those outlined by NIST. Responsibilities may include conducting risk assessments, implementing security controls, and maintaining compliance documentation. Remote RMF specialists often work with government agencies, contractors, or private companies handling sensitive data. This position requires expertise in cybersecurity policies, risk management, and regulatory compliance.

What are the typical daily responsibilities of a remote RMF?

As a Remote RMF Specialist, your daily responsibilities often include conducting security assessments, preparing and reviewing authorization packages, and ensuring ongoing compliance with federal information security standards. You'll collaborate with cross-functional teams to identify risks, develop mitigation strategies, and document security control implementations. Regular communication with stakeholders, participation in virtual meetings, and continual monitoring of systems and processes to ensure compliance are also core aspects of the job. This role leverages remote work tools to collaborate effectively with cybersecurity, IT, and compliance professionals across multiple locations.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the remote RMF position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Remote RMF (Risk Management Framework) Specialist, you need a strong understanding of information security principles, federal risk management frameworks (such as NIST SP 800-37), and relevant cybersecurity policies, typically backed by a degree in information security or related field. Familiarity with security assessment tools, governance, risk, and compliance (GRC) software, as well as certifications like CISSP, CAP, or CISM, is highly valued. Excellent organizational skills, attention to detail, and the ability to communicate complex security concepts clearly are important soft skills. These capabilities are critical to ensure regulatory compliance and robust information system security in a remote work context.
